Best day trips and excursions in Vietnam
Vietnam is filled with exciting day trip opportunities that allow travelers to explore its diverse landscapes and cultural landmarks. These short excursions often depart from major cities, making them easy to fit into your travel itinerary.
- Hanoi to Ninh Binh – A scenic trip to explore the ancient capital of Hoa Lu and take a boat ride in Tam Coc (Duration: 1 day)
- Ho Chi Minh City to Cu Chi Tunnels – Discover the historical tunnels used during the Vietnam War (Duration: 1 day)
- Hoi An to My Son – Visit the ancient Cham ruins with a guided tour (Duration: 1 day)
- Da Nang to Ba Na Hills – Ride the cable car and see the Golden Bridge (Duration: 1 day)
- Hanoi to Halong Bay – Enjoy a day cruise in one of the world’s natural wonders (Duration: 1 day)
- Ho Chi Minh City to Mekong Delta – Explore local villages and enjoy a boat ride (Duration: 1 day)
- Sapa Trekking – Overnight trek from Sapa to nearby villages (Duration: 2 days)
- Phong Nha to Paradise Cave – Marvel at the stunning underground formations (Duration: 1 day)
Adventure and outdoor tours
Adventure tourism in Vietnam is gaining popularity as it offers a perfect blend of adrenaline-pumping activities and breathtaking landscapes. From jungles to mountains, the country provides thrilling experiences for adventure seekers.
Sapa – Known for its picturesque terraced rice fields, Sapa is a favorite for trekking. Tours typically involve:
- Guided treks across mountains
- Visiting ethnic minority villages
- Nature hikes through lush landscapes
Phong Nha-Ke Bang National Park – This stunning area is known for its extensive cave systems. Adventure tours here often include:
- Cave exploring in Phong Nha Cave
- Zip-lining and swimming in dark caves
- Camping in the wilderness
Halong Bay – While famous for its cruises, adventurous activities thrive here as well, including:
- Kayaking among the limestone karsts
- Swimming in crystal-clear waters
- Rock climbing on the islands
Da Lat – Known for its temperate climate, Da Lat is a hotspot for outdoor adventures, with options such as:
- Canyoning adventures
- Biking tours through pine forests
- Paragliding over valleys
Whether you're hiking, biking, or exploring caves, Vietnam's adventure tours give you a chance to experience the country’s natural beauty up close.
